A sliding window should move with a quiet, steady glide and close without leaving a cold line of air around the sash. When it starts to rattle in the wind, collect dust along the track, or make a room feel drafty near the frame, the problem is often not the glass or the window itself. It may be the small, brush-like seal hidden around the moving edges.
Door and window weather stripping wool pile is designed for this exact kind of moving joint. Its dense fibers create a flexible contact barrier between the sliding sash and the frame, limiting unwanted air, dust, light rain, and vibration without making the window difficult to operate. It is not the right answer for every window defect, but in the right application, it can noticeably improve everyday comfort.
Hinged windows can compress a gasket tightly when they close. Sliding windows work differently: the sash must keep moving along a track, so the sealing material has to tolerate repeated friction. A hard, bulky gasket may create too much resistance. A seal that is too thin or worn leaves a pathway for air and particles to pass through.
Wool pile weather stripping sits between those extremes. It usually consists of closely packed synthetic fibers held in a flexible backing, often with a fin seal in the center for added air resistance. As the window slides, the pile bends rather than blocking movement. When the sash is closed, the fibers fill minor irregularities between the surfaces.
This makes wool pile especially useful where the frame and sash have a narrow clearance that must remain free enough for reliable operation. Aluminum sliding windows, vinyl sliders, patio doors, screen tracks, and some older metal-framed windows commonly use this style of sealing.
Weather stripping rarely fails all at once. More often, homeowners notice a collection of small annoyances: a curtain shifts even when the window is closed, road noise seems sharper near one opening, or fine dust returns quickly to the inner sill. These are practical clues, not just cosmetic concerns.
If the window is severely warped, the rollers are damaged, or the frame has corroded, replacing the pile alone may not solve the underlying issue. Still, worn weather stripping is often the simplest place to begin because it is inexpensive compared with full window replacement and directly affects the perimeter where leakage occurs.
The best use case is a window that still slides reasonably well but has lost its “closed” feeling. The sash may be structurally sound, yet the narrow clearance around it has become too open because the original pile is compressed, brittle, missing, or poorly fitted.
Wool pile is particularly practical in dusty neighborhoods, homes near busy roads, coastal areas with wind-driven grit, and rooms where a draft is noticeable around seating or beds. It can also reduce the little clicking and vibration noises that make an older sliding window feel less secure.
For an exterior sliding window, look for pile material intended for exposure to changing temperature, moisture, and ultraviolet light. Indoor brush strips may look similar but may not have the same durability in an exterior frame. The backing must fit the existing channel or mounting surface, while the pile height must be sufficient to contact the mating surface without being excessively compressed.
A common mistake is assuming that a taller, denser strip will always seal better. In reality, oversized wool pile can drag against the sash, collect debris more easily, and place extra load on rollers. A window may become difficult to open, encouraging people to force it and damage the track.
Before ordering replacement material, remove a short piece of the existing strip if possible. Measure the backing width, backing thickness, pile height, and whether a central plastic fin is present. Also note where it is installed: on the sash edge, in the frame channel, along the interlock, or near the screen track. Similar-looking strips can perform very differently when the dimensions are slightly wrong.
If the original seal was missing long ago, use the gap as a guide. Close the window and inspect the clearance at several points, since older frames are not always perfectly uniform. A suitable pile should brush against the opposing surface with light, consistent contact. It should not be crushed flat immediately after installation.
Standard wool pile relies on its fibers to block air and dust. It is often adequate for interior tracks, light-duty windows, or locations where smooth movement is the main priority. Fin-seal pile includes a thin barrier running through the center of the fibers. That fin can improve resistance to air infiltration while preserving the flexible brush contact around it.
For a draft-prone exterior sliding window, fin-seal pile is often worth considering when the sash and frame geometry allow it. However, it still cannot compensate for a large structural gap. If the sash rocks in the frame, roller adjustment or repair may be needed before fitting a new seal.
Replacement is usually manageable for a practical homeowner, but patience matters more than speed. Start by cleaning the channel thoroughly. Old adhesive, compacted dust, paint flakes, and fragments of previous stripping can prevent the new backing from seating correctly. A vacuum, soft brush, cloth, and a non-aggressive cleaner are usually safer than scraping aggressively at a painted or vinyl surface.
Cut the weather strip cleanly and avoid stretching it during installation. A stretched strip may retract later, leaving small end gaps. At corners, keep the fit neat and continuous; a few millimeters of open space can become a direct route for air and dust. Once installed, slide the window slowly several times and listen for scraping. Then close it and check whether the sash remains easy to lock.
After the first rainy or windy day, inspect the perimeter again. This real-world check is useful because a seal can appear fine during installation yet reveal uneven contact when the frame flexes slightly under weather conditions.

New door and window weather stripping wool pile will perform best when the rest of the window is maintained. Clean drainage holes so water does not remain trapped in the frame. Remove grit from the bottom track, since abrasive debris can wear the pile and rollers at the same time. If the sash is visibly sagging or does not meet the frame evenly, adjust the rollers according to the window manufacturer’s guidance or ask a qualified installer to assess it.
A good seal should make the window feel calmer, not tighter in a frustrating way. When the pile height, backing fit, and window alignment work together, the result is subtle but meaningful: less draft at the edge of the room, less dust on the sill, reduced rattle, and a sliding window that still opens when fresh air is wanted.
